Inside Hobbiton: The Heart of Middle-earth
Once at Shires Rest Cafe, your adventure truly begins. From there, you’re transported on a Hobbiton bus — a charming, rustic vehicle that whisks you across the 1250-acre sheep farm that serves as the film set. The guide’s commentary is lively and knowledgeable; they’re eager to answer questions, share film secrets, and point out details that even casual fans might overlook.
This part of the tour lasts about two and a half hours, giving you ample time to walk through the recreated village. You’ll go inside a Hobbit Hole, see the Green Dragon Inn, and stroll past the meticulously maintained gardens. We appreciated that the set is kept in excellent condition, even after filming wrapped, which means you’ll see a living, breathing piece of film history.

McLaren Falls Park and Waikato Lookout
On the way back, weather permitting, the tour stops at McLaren Falls Park for about 30 minutes. This is a peaceful spot with waterfalls, walking trails, and perfect photo opportunities. The stop at the lookout over Waikato farmland offers sweeping views that remind you of New Zealand’s diverse landscape. FAQ Section

Is pickup included in the tour?
Yes, the tour offers pickup and drop-off from the specified meeting point in Mount Maunganui, making logistics straightforward.
How long is the Hobbiton set tour?
The actual Hobbiton set tour lasts about 2.5 hours, giving plenty of time to explore, take photos, and ask questions.
Does the price include entry into Hobbiton?
Yes, your ticket to Hobbiton is included in the overall price, so there are no surprise extra costs for access.
Are drinks or food included?
No, food and drinks are not included unless specified, but you can purchase options at the cafe and enjoy a drink at the Green Dragon Inn at the end.
Is this tour suitable for children or those with mobility issues?
Most travelers can participate, but some walking is involved. It’s best for those able to handle some standing and walking around uneven surfaces.
Will I see anything else besides Hobbiton?
Yes, on the return trip there are stops at McLaren Falls Park and scenic lookout points, which many reviewers find adds extra value.
Can I cancel or change my booking?
Yes, free cancellation is available up to 24 hours before the tour, with full refunds. Weather cancellations are also handled, with options for rescheduling or refunds.
